Buffy has just been diagnosed with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ease by Australia's leading Veterinary Radiologist. She has a severely damaged right lung, and her left lung is showing a lot of spots. She is on meds & nebuliser 2 x day, expected to have the nebuliser treatment for the rest of her life. She has lost a third of her bodyweight due to pain and taking so much energy just to breath. This is my home made oxygen/nebuliser tank, and it is working well. It is a fish tank 10 x 20", with a ply wood lid, with holes drilled in the top timber to let some of the mist out. I made a wire mesh lid for a plastic mesh basket, threaded elastic thru the middle to hold the nebuliser bowl upright, and covered the top of the air tube with a bit of garden hose. This has kept the bowl & tube away from little teeth. Then hang the basket on the side wall. Added a nice warm lambswool, and a blankie.
